@votvureiv I’m pretty sure you’re supposed to tell someone at your school to submit your preliminary verification for you. At my cc I had to fill out forms for the district first to certify that I’m getting my AD-T then they were able to send in my preliminary verification through e-verify to SDSU. It took like 3 weeks for them to do it so I submitted my paperwork in like the third week of February and my thing was sent a week before SDSU’s deadline.
